Output 3666d8a403f4127ba724f1e1ff66e34439ca691b2178113dcc0a9c3443565af3:0

value
81668
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e90b608f6e21dcbd369918b5d4443833cd71665a OP_EQUALVERIFY OP_CHECKSIG
address
1NFE5CT5hACZAoEGu8BfCpMSqDTcVLfWSy
transaction
3666d8a403f4127ba724f1e1ff66e34439ca691b2178113dcc0a9c3443565af3
spent
true